How Laser Engraving Works on Fabrics
Unlike traditional printing methods, laser engraving t shirt designs involves using focused light beams to vaporize fabric surfaces. The process creates permanent, high-contrast marks without inks or chemicals. Key advantages include:
- No consumables required after initial setup
- Exceptional detail reproduction (up to 0.01mm precision)
- Eco-friendly production process
- Durable designs that withstand repeated washing

Step-by-Step Guide to Laser Engraving T-Shirts
Mastering laser engraving t shirt creation involves these key steps:
- Prepare artwork using vector graphics software
- Select appropriate fabric composition
- Configure laser settings (power/speed/frequency)
- Perform test runs on scrap material
- Execute final engraving with precision alignment

Maintaining Your Laser Engraving Machine
Proper care ensures consistent laser engraving t shirt quality. Follow these maintenance practices:
- Daily lens cleaning with specialized solutions
- Weekly ventilation system checks
- Monthly alignment verification
- Quarterly professional servicing

Q: How long does a typical t-shirt engraving take?
A: A 10x10cm design requires 2-5 minutes depending on complexity and machine power.
Q: Is laser engraving safe for colored fabrics?
A: Darker colors show better contrast, but test settings to avoid scorching.
